黑料不打烊 Stage to Hold General Auditions for 2018/2019 Season

Thursday, March 1, 2018, By Joanna Penalva
Share
Community黑料不打烊 Stage

will host general auditions for local Equity and non-Equity actors on Wednesday, March 14, 5-9 p.m., at the 黑料不打烊 Stage/SU Drama Complex, 820 E. Genesee St.

黑料不打烊 Stage banner for 2018-19 with names of plays鈥淥ur current season, including educational touring productions, has showcased some fine local talent in addition to actors cast in major cities around the country,鈥 says Bob Hupp, artistic director for 黑料不打烊 Stage. 鈥淚 am looking forward to seeing how we can incorporate community members into our 2018/2019 season.鈥

The 黑料不打烊 Stage 2018/2019 season contains six selected plays and runs Sept. 12, 2018, to May 12, 2019. The six plays are 鈥淣oises Off,鈥 鈥淧ossessing Harriet,鈥 鈥淓lf the Musical,鈥 鈥淣ative Gardens,鈥 a modern adaptation of 鈥淧ride and Prejudice鈥 and a sixth show which, due to licensing restrictions, will be named March 26.

Auditioners should note that these productions include a significant number of morning student matinees in addition to evening performances. For more information, call Becca Grady at 315.443.4008.

Actors of all ethnicities are strongly encouraged to audition. All actors are required to bring a picture and resume, and be prepared to present two contrasting two-minute monologues or one monologue and one song, not exceeding five minutes in total. Singers should bring sheet music; an accompanist will be provided. Auditions for children will be held at a later date.
